HDF-EOS Datatypes

To bridge the gap between the needs of EOS data products and the capabilities of HDF, 4 new EOS specific datatypes were introduced:

Point, Swath, and Grid Zonal Average (hdf-eos5)

Page 9: HDF-EOS Tools

Page 9

HDF-EOS Datatypes

• Point : Unorginzed data (spatial or temporal) that has associated geolocation information

• Swath: Time-ordered data such as satellite swaths (time-ordered series of scanlines),

or

profilers (time-ordered series of profiles).

• Grid: Data stored in a rectilinear array based on a well defined and explicitly supported

projection.

• ZA: Swath like datatype without geolocation mapping

HEG FunctionalityHEG Functionality

• Conversion

– HDF-EOS (Swath or Grid ) to a single-band or multi-band GeoTIFF’s

– HDF-EOS Swath to HDF-EOS Grid --> GeoTIFF

OR

– ASTER Swath is written directly into GeoTIFF

– HDF-EOS Swath or Grid to generic Binary (with

metadata file)

Page 17: HDF-EOS Tools

Page 17

HEG FunctionalityHEG Functionality

• Subsetting

– spatial: using Swath/Grid corner lat/lon or pixel numbers

– field: Grid, Swath, and Field selection

– band: Selection of data layers in 3-D and 4-D datasets ( 3-D to 6-D MISR SOM datasets )

Page 18: HDF-EOS Tools

Page 18

HEG FunctionalityHEG Functionality

• Stitching

– (mosaicing) + subsetting + Reprojecting

• Reprojection

@To: UTM, PS, TM, STP, LCC, LAMAZ, GEO, SIN, Albers, CEA

• Subsampling

@Subsample stacks

HEG Data/Platform SupportHEG Data/Platform Support

• Currently supports

MODIS, MISR, ASTER, AIRS, AMSR-E products on TERRA and AQUA

– more than 210 products

• Operable on Sun, Windows, Linux, MAC

HDFView with HDF-EOS Plug-inHDFView with HDF-EOS Plug-in

–Extends HDFView to browse HDF-EOS data in both versions (2 & 5).

–Is a plug-in module does not change HDFView functionality

–Identical look and feel when displaying HDF and HDF-EOS objects

–Access to complete breakdown of HDF-EOS objects.

e.g. grid info, projection info, dims, datafields, and attributes
